Latest Patents

Among his latest patents are two hybrid varieties of Texas and Kentucky bluegrass. The first, designated 'HB 130', is characterized by rapid establishment, a light green, dense turf, a wide leaf blade, aggressive rhizome growth, a reduced level of cotton on the seed, and a medium to high seed yield potential. The second variety, 'HB 128', features rapid establishment, a medium dark green, dense turf, a medium wide leaf blade, aggressive spreading growth, a reduced level of cotton on the seed, and a medium to high seed yield potential.
